Australia: 2024 National Women’s Development Squad announced

Spots will remain up for grabs next year with 20 talented players named in the 2024 National Women’s Development Squad. In what will be a huge year for hockey, headlined by the Olympic Games in Paris, the Development squad will provide crucial depth to the Hockeyroos 2024 squad announced last week. Australia: Westcare Ambulance signs on with hockey in Australia

Hockey Australia is delighted to welcome Westcare Ambulance to its stable of partners. Westcare Ambulance is a Western Australian based medical service and pre-hospital care provider prioritising safety and affordability without compromising the quality of care. The agreement will see Westcare Ambulance recognised as the medical service provider for Hockey Australia’s suite of national championships. […]
Australia: Powerful mix of experience and youth named for 2024 Hockeyroos squad ahead of Olympic year

Hockeyroos’ Head Coach, Katrina Powell has combined a mix of experience and new talent in the squad for 2024, a year that will be headlined by the Paris Olympic Games. Australia: Batch names strong 2024 Kookaburras squad ahead of Olympic year

Head Coach, Colin Batch has named a strong and experienced 27-player Kookaburras squad for 2024, in what will be a stellar year for the sport, starting with season five of the FIH Pro League followed by the much-anticipated Paris Olympic Games. HockeyOne: NSW Pride duo named Women’s and Men’s 2023 League MVPs

A Hockeyroo and Kookaburra from NSW Pride have claimed the respective JDH Hockey One League 2023 Women’s and Men’s Most Valuable Player (MVP) Awards.
